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Goodmayes to Purfleet start from £5.70 one way, or £11.40 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Goodmayes to Purfleet are available for £6.60 one way, or £13.20 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Station Facilities and Amenities

Goodmayes Train Station is equipped to make your travel experience as smooth as possible. Ticket purchasing and collection is straightforward with the ticket office open from 06:10 to 19:40 on weekdays, slightly adjusted timings during weekends, or through automated ticket machines available on site. Those with accessibility needs are catered for with induction loops and accessible ticket machines. For a seamless travel experience, there are conveniently placed help points and staff assistance especially designed to aid those requiring special assistance. CCTV operates throughout the station, contributing to the security of all users.

Though there are no lounges or ATM services, you can connect to the internet through the available public Wi-Fi. The station offers step-free access to most platforms except platform 1, and there's also seating and sheltered areas on platforms 3 and 4.

Transport Links and Onward Travel

Goodmayes offers excellent onward travel connections. For those interested in bus travel, Transport for London operates numerous services from outside the station. Bus route maps are easily accessible online for planning your journey. Commuters heading to Heathrow Airport can conveniently use the Elizabeth Line. If rail replacement services are needed, these depart from the High Road, ensuring you remain mobile even during service disruptions.

Facilities That Make Your Journey Comfortable

Step into Purfleet station and you'll find a variety of conveniences designed to ease your travels. The ticket office opens early at 06:15 and closes by 09:50 on weekdays, ensuring you can get your tickets with ease before starting your day. With ticket machines available, you can quickly collect tickets bought online, facilitated by accessible ticket machines and supportive induction loops for those with impairments. If you're using smartcards, validators are present to make your transit smooth and efficient.

While the station lacks amenities like wheelchairs or accessible toilets, it offers step-free access across the platforms, making it user-friendly for those with mobility considerations. In terms of accessibility, ramps ensure easy access to trains, and the presence of customer help points means assistance is never far away should you need it. Despite missing some facilities, Purfleet Station focuses on ensuring a practical and straightforward journey.

Transport Links To Ease Your Travel

When it comes to hopping on after your train journey, transportation options near Purfleet Station have you covered. Rail replacement services are available, serving crucial routes toward Barking, Grays, and Tilbury, with convenient stops at Purfleet General Stores for both directions. This makes contingency journey planning seamless. For those interested in further exploring the broader area, information on local buses is accessible, with details provided here. Even though there's no cycle hire, the station does offer ample bicycle storage spaces for those who prefer to pedal.
